Robert Mitchell Gose married Irene Painter August 8, 1941 in Dobson, Surry co., North Carolina. The marriage did not result in any children.

Robert (Bob) M. Gose, 52, well known and popular business man of Wytheville died unexpectedly at his home on West Franklin Street yesterday morning. Death was attributed to a heart ailment.
He was universally popular and well known throughout Wythe County. He had been associated with Owens and Owens Drug Company for many years.
The deceased was an ardent sports fan, and in his youth was one of the stars on the baseball diamond as well as various other sports.
Gose was interested in all worthwhile civic projects. He was an active member of St. Paul's Methodist Church
Surviving are his wife Mrs. Irene Painter Gose, a sister, Mrs. Thomas J. Pope of Ivanhoe, and his mother, Mrs. Lena Gose, also of Ivanhoe.
Funeral rites will be held this afternoon at 4:00 o'clock at St. Paul's Methodist Church. Rev. Tom P. Carriger, his pastor, assisted by Rev. H. B. Abshire, of Pulaski, officiated. Burial will be at West End Cemetery.
Active pallbearers will be A. P. Terry, Fred. M. Heuser, Dan Johnston, Troy Cochrane, Harold Tarter, Brown Cassell, Leff Cochrane, and Dr. L. H. Crockett.
